Fender G-DEC

The Fender G-DEC (Guitar Digital Entertainment Center) is a family of "teaching" and practice amplifiers, manufactured by Fender Musical Instruments Corporation, that all feature amp modelling and effects, drum/bass patterns, teaching and performance backing loops, internal synth with MIDI interface, tuner, phrase sampler. All amps are capable of reproducing convincing guitar tones from heavy metal to jazz to punk to country at the twist of a knob. The range of special effects available are wide ranging and connection to a computer via the MIDI interface is possible.

There is also an amplifier for bass players called B-DEC 30 (Bass Digital Entertainment Center). This has similar features to the G-DEC 30 but tailored for the lower bass guitar frequencies. It has a 10" speaker and a piezo horn tweeter. Also it differs from the other amplifiers as it is angled like a wedge-shaped foldback speaker.
